More than 25% of Americans aged 65 to 74 are still working, a higher percentage than 30 years ago. This trend isn't solely driven by financial needs; many retirees seek purpose, structure, social connections, flexibility, or more meaningful activities. The concept of retirement has evolved from a definitive end to a flexible life stage, where individuals might engage in part-time work, volunteering, consulting, caregiving, traveling, or exploring new ventures. The traditional concept of retirement, which involved working for many years and retiring around age 65 to enjoy a quieter life, is evolving. In 1950, the average life expectancy in the U.S. was about 68 years, but today, people are living much longer, leading to retirements that can last for decades. This shift has prompted many to reconsider what retirement should look like, focusing on purpose, flexibility, and reinvention rather than just relaxation.
